Best Time to Climb in 2025

Understanding Kilimanjaro’s weather patterns is crucial for choosing the best time to climb.

The best months for clear skies and successful summits are January – March and June – October.

FAQs

  1. Is Kilimanjaro safe to climb in 2025?

    • Yes! With new safety regulations and medical stations, it’s safer than ever.
  2. Which is the best route for beginners?

    • The Machame and Lemosho Routes offer good acclimatization and stunning views.
  3. How long does it take to climb Kilimanjaro?

    • Most treks last between 6–9 days, depending on the route.
  4. What is the success rate for summiting Kilimanjaro?

    • Routes with 7+ days have success rates of 85% or higher.
  5. Do I need technical climbing skills?

    • No, Kilimanjaro is a non-technical trek, but fitness and endurance are key.
